Chapter 1 of She Didn’t Need a Child to Become a Mafia Queen

“Alessia, we’ve arranged a marriage for you,” her mother’s voice came through the secure line, low and careful, the way it always was when discussing family matters that could never be spoken aloud. “Your condition is worsening. The doctors are running out of ways to keep it under control. Only a man with enough influence and resources can protect you now—and keep you alive.”

Alessia sat alone in her bedroom, the lights dimmed, curtains drawn tight against the city skyline. Shadows pooled in the corners like silent witnesses. The Velmont estate was massive, fortified, untouchable—but in this moment, it felt like a cage.

Silence stretched between them. She knew her mother well enough to recognize the pause. It meant guilt. It meant hesitation. It meant her mother was about to give her an escape.

“If you don’t want this,” her mother said softly at last, “I’ll speak to your father. We can call it off. We won’t force you into a political marriage, Alessia. Not like this.”

Alessia inhaled slowly. Then she spoke.

“I’m willing, Mom,” she said, her voice steady, stripped of emotion. “I’ll go through with the arranged marriage.”

The line went dead quiet.

“You… you agreed?” her mother stammered, clearly stunned.

“Yes,” Alessia repeated calmly. “I agreed. But I need time to settle things here first. I’ll handle my affairs with the Velmont Syndicate. You can begin the preparations.”

She ended the call before her mother could ask another question—before she could tell her who the man was.

It didn’t matter.

She didn’t care about his reputation, his temperament, or the rumors that surely surrounded him. She didn’t care what he’d heard about her failing health, or that people whispered she wouldn’t live long enough to be useful.

All that mattered was that he was willing to marry a woman everyone believed was already dying.

Because Alessia wasn’t dying.

Not yet.

The truth was far more complicated—and far more dangerous. The rare blood disorder she’d inherited from her father’s side wasn’t weakness. It was excess. Too much. Her body couldn’t regulate it without constant intervention, expensive treatments, and access to the best underground doctors money could buy.

Without protection, without a powerful alliance, she would burn herself out from the inside.

And for years, her mother had begged her to secure that protection.

For years, Alessia had refused—because she had Dante.

Dante Velmont. Her childhood sweetheart. Her husband in everything but name. The heir to the Velmont Syndicate, groomed to become its next Don.

They had been together eight years.

Eight years of loyalty, sacrifice, silence.

But Dante had always made one thing clear.

“I won’t marry you unless you give me an heir,” he’d said, cold and unwavering. “We agreed on that. A Velmont legacy needs blood.”

They had agreed. And she had tried. God, she had tried. But her condition made pregnancy nearly impossible, and each failed attempt weakened her further.

Then, a month ago, Dante announced he had brought another woman into the household.

Clara.

A girl with a tragic past, orphaned young, no backing, no family. She was introduced as a surrogate—someone who would bear children for the syndicate’s bloodline.

Alessia had pitied her.

She never imagined what would follow.

An hour ago—before her mother’s call—Dante had made his announcement in front of the entire household.

“Clara is pregnant,” he’d declared. “She’s carrying my child. My heir.”

The room had erupted in applause.

Alessia had gone numb.

She’d thought Clara was meant for others in the organization. She hadn’t known Clara had already been sharing Dante’s bed. Hadn’t known the man she loved had made his choice long before telling her.

As Alessia sat there now, the sound of celebration floated up through the estate—music, laughter, the clink of champagne glasses. Downstairs, Dante was hosting a party.

For Clara.

A knock came at her door.

It opened before she answered.

Clara stepped inside, glowing, smug, one hand resting deliberately on the slight curve of her stomach.

“Alessia,” Clara said sweetly, her voice syrupy. “Why don’t you come down and celebrate with us? It wouldn’t feel right without you.”

Alessia looked up slowly, her eyes cold.

“I have work,” she said flatly. “Enjoy your party.”

Clara didn’t retreat. Instead, she stepped closer, lowering her voice. “I suppose it must be hard. Watching me give Dante what you couldn’t.”

Alessia stood. “Is humiliating me what you need to feel secure?”

Clara’s smile sharpened. “Maybe if you weren’t so defective, he wouldn’t have needed me.”

The sound of the slap echoed through the room.

Clara staggered back, a red mark blooming across her cheek.

The door burst open instantly.

Dante stormed in.

“What the hell did you do?” he barked, rushing to Clara’s side as she whimpered dramatically.

“Ask her what she said,” Alessia replied, perfectly calm.

“I don’t need to,” Dante snapped. “I know you. You’re bitter. You can’t accept that she succeeded where you failed.”

Her chest tightened.

“If that’s what you think,” she said quietly, “then you never knew me at all.”

Dante didn’t answer. He was already guiding Clara out, murmuring reassurances, his hand protective over her stomach.

The door closed.

Alessia leaned back against it, sliding down slowly as memories crashed in—promises whispered in the dark, loyalty sworn in blood, a future she’d believed in for eight long years.

All of it was gone.

And this time, she would not beg.
